While genetics play a primary role in determining eye color, there are a few natural methods that can give your eyes a lighter, more vibrant appearance. Here’s what you need to know and how you can enhance your eyes' natural sparkle at home.1. Stay Hydrated and Eat a Color-Boosting Diet Your eye color can look brighter and more pronounced when your body is well-hydrated and nourished. Leafy greens like spinach and kale, as well as fruits high in Vitamin C (think oranges, kiwis, and bell peppers), can subtly enhance the clarity and brightness of your eyes by supporting overall health and reducing redness in the whites of your eyes.2. Use Eye Whitening Drops Sparingly Over-the-counter eye drops can temporarily reduce redness, making your natural eye color stand out more. Use them occasionally to create a brighter contrast but avoid frequent use to prevent irritation.3. Contrast with Makeup and Clothing Certain makeup shades—like copper, gold, or plum—can make blue, green, or hazel eyes appear lighter. Wearing complementary clothing colors can also draw attention to your eyes and enhance their hue.4. Manage Allergies and Sleep Well Eye allergies or lack of sleep can create puffiness and redness, dulling your eye color. Ensure you’re sleeping enough and managing allergens to maintain clear, vibrant eyes.5. Just as we would select optimal lighting in a professional interior shoot, you can use similar strategies in your home to let your natural eye color shine without artificial enhancements.Tips 1:Remember, there’s no scientifically proven home remedy to permanently change eye color. Most “natural” changes are about enhancing what you already have and making healthy lifestyle choices. Avoid using unsafe substances or following internet hacks that put your eye health at risk.FAQQ: Can honey lighten your eyes if applied or consumed? A: No, there is no scientific evidence that honey can safely or effectively lighten eye color, either topically or consumed.Q: Are there any foods that can change my eye color? A: While foods high in nutrients can improve overall eye health and brightness, they cannot change your genetic eye color.Q: Is it safe to use eye whitening drops frequently? A: No, overuse can cause rebound redness or irritation. Use only as directed.Q: Will colored lighting in the home affect my perceived eye color? A: Yes, the room's lighting can alter the appearance of your eye color temporarily in photos or when viewing in mirrors.Q: Can stress impact the appearance of my eye color?
